What does a typist for a novel do?
A typist for a novel is responsible for converting the author's written or verbal content into a typed format. They pay attention to detail, follow any specific instructions given by the author, and aim to produce a clean and error-free text that reflects the author's intentions.

What is the story of Tessie the Typist comic?
Tessie the Typist comic tells the tale of Tessie, who works as a typist. It includes her interactions with colleagues, her attempts to improve her skills, and the unexpected twists and turns that come her way in the office environment. It's a light-hearted and engaging comic that many enjoy.
